RAC is looking for a proactive and technically skilled Information Security Analyst to join our dynamic Security Operations team. This role is central to strengthening our cybersecurity posture through proactive monitoring, detection, and response across multiple domains including threat intelligence, incident response, and vulnerability management.Considering applying for this job Do not delay, scroll down and make your application as soon as possible to avoid missing out.You’ll work closely with our Security Architect & Engineering Manager, delivering robust security operations and technical expertise while contributing to continuous improvement initiatives that reduce organisational risk. Why Join Us?Monitor, detect, and respond to security threats across multiple domainsConduct incident response and forensic investigationsEnhance detection capabilities and lead threat hunting initiativesCollaborate with IT, digital teams, and managed service providersBe part of a forward-thinking team driving cyber resilience Our motto is 'bigger, better, broader' — a reflection of our ambition to grow bigger, deliver better, and reach broader horizons.What You’ll Be DoingPerform triage, analysis, and response actions to security alertsConduct cyber incident response including forensic analysis and reportingEnhance detection capabilities across endpoint, network, and SIEM platformsApply threat intelligence and lead threat hunting activitiesSupport vulnerability and access management operationsMentor junior analysts and advise technical teamsWhat You’ll BringCrowdStrike expertise is essential - hands-on experience with CrowdStrike Falcon for endpoint detection and response2-3 years’ experience in SOC or incident handlingHands-on experience with monitoring tools and alert analysisKnowledge of forensic techniques, incident response, and blue team defence strategiesFamiliarity with threat hunting and detection engineeringCoding/scripting skills (advantageous)Strong communication, problem-solving, and ability to stay calm under pressureQualifications: Degree not required (BSc/MSc in Computer Science, Cybersecurity, or similar is a plus) Professional certifications (GCIA, GCIH, GCTI, GMON, CISSP) beneficialLocation & SalaryHybrid - based at any RAC office (Bristol, Manchester, Midlands) with full flexibility and no fixed office days.Salary aligned with market rates and experience.
